A career shaped by curiosity, leadership, and continuous growth
When Lina Jenslin Tempe joined Knightec Group in 2018, she brought extensive experience in quality and regulatory affairs from the medical device and pharmaceutical industries. What she didn’t anticipate was just how many different paths the consulting role would open up.
Her journey began as a specialist, but her responsibilities gradually expanded. Through client assignments, project leadership, and delivery responsibility, Lina discovered that she was just as passionate about helping people grow as she was about solving complex quality challenges. What started as sharing experiences and supporting colleagues in day-to-day work evolved into leadership, mentorship, and a strong commitment to competence development.
Looking back on her years at Knightec Group, one thing stands out. She never expected to play such an active role in shaping the business and creating opportunities for others to develop. Today, she sees a clear connection between client delivery, people development, and business growth. What starts with a desire to help a clients often leads to learning, development, and new opportunities—not only for herself, but also for her colleagues and the organization as a whole.
My journey has shown me that consulting can be the starting point for many different paths. You can deepen your expertise, take on greater delivery responsibility, step into formal leadership, or contribute to business and organizational development—often in combinations that you help shape yourself. — Lina Jenslin Tempe
Today, Lina combines specialist assignments within the Quality area related to process improvements, digitalisation including AI, and change management. Her journey is a testament to the fact that consulting is far from a fixed career path. Instead, it can be a platform for growth in many different directions—whether as a specialist, leader, mentor, or culture builder—and often in several of those roles at the same time.
From engineer to Team Leader: Growing beyond the technical role
When Filip Magnuson joined Knightec Group, his focus was on building a strong technical foundation as a mechanical design engineer. Over time, however, his interest expanded beyond the technical solution itself. He became increasingly drawn to the bigger picture—how projects are delivered, how teams collaborate, and how great ideas are turned into real results.
His journey has taken him from engineering into project management and, ultimately, leadership. Along the way, he discovered that growth often happens outside your comfort zone. One defining example came during the pandemic, when he stepped into an assignment outside his core expertise, supporting ISO audits. What initially felt like a detour became one of the most valuable learning experiences of his career.
It became one of the periods where I learned the most in the shortest amount of time. Being flexible and willing to step into new areas has been a big part of my development. — Filip Magnuson
Looking back, Filip sees that his career has been shaped not by following a straight path, but by being open to new opportunities and challenges. Today, he combines customer-facing delivery with leadership, bringing insights from client work directly into how he supports and develops his team.

Growing through initiative and new opportunities
When Caroliné Nilsson joined Knightec in 2020 as an Associate Consultant, she stepped into a fast-paced MedTech environment during the transition from MDD to MDR. Starting out with hands-on regulatory work, she quickly took on greater responsibility and discovered that she was motivated by more than just delivering her own tasks.
Throughout her career, Caroliné has actively looked for opportunities to contribute beyond her formal role—whether by driving improvements, leading projects, supporting clients with new initiatives, or helping identify business opportunities. For her, consulting has never been about simply filling a role, but about creating value wherever there is a need.
No one can guess what you’re passionate about. But when you make your ambitions visible, your opportunities to grow increase significantly. — Caroliné Nilsson
Looking back, she sees that much of her growth has come from being curious and open to new experiences. By combining consulting assignments with involvement in sales, recruitment, and internal initiatives, she gained exposure to leadership and business development while continuing to grow professionally.
Today, Caroliné works full-time in a leadership role within Life Science, combining people leadership and business development. Her journey shows that consulting is far from a fixed career path—it is an opportunity to shape your own development by taking initiative, building new skills, and following your ambitions.
